Marietta Resident Faces Charges of Aggravated Child Molestation

Kenneth Antuan Nelson, a 48-year-old resident of Marietta, faces serious legal repercussions following his arrest on charges of aggravated child molestation. According to an arrest warrant issued by the Cobb County Police Department, Nelson is accused of performing sexual acts on a juvenile under the age of 16 at a Marietta residence. The alleged incidents reportedly occurred between June 28 and June 29.

Nelson’s arrest took place on July 22 at approximately 3:15 p.m. He was subsequently booked into the Cobb County Adult Detention Center, where he remains in custody without bond, as indicated by jail records.
